Mangaholix Manga Mania '09 - was a two-day(November 21-22) anime, manga, gaming, toys and cosplay convention held at World Trade Center (Philippines).

We were there only on the second day and these were the cosplayers we saw. The list below is NOT at all complete. Naldo went as Char Aznable this time with the mask and helmet. Shirl went as movie Urd.

How to make Char Aznable's Helmet

Last time at the Anime Overload Festival, a lot of people asked Naldo "Where is your helmet, Char?". So due to public demand, he decided to make one. Yeah, yeah we know there are better ways to do it but this is our version.

YPQs (Your Possible Questions)
1. Experience level in making helmets:
-Level 1 (first-time)

2. How long did it take to finish?
-Half a day

3. What materials were used?
-a really cheap safety helmet
-tape measure
-marker
-pattern paper or newspaper will do
-illustration board
-handy bow saw
-sand papers (cc400cw)
-a dozen of the smallest screws and nuts
-cutter and scissors
-sticky tape
-duct tape
-spatula
-mask
-polyester body filler or putty used for cars (you can get this from any hardware stores) + hardener
-airbrush
-surface primer
-white spray paint (400cc)

4. How to make it?

STEP1:
Remove the inner foam of the helmet.

STEP2: As you can see in the picture, the "peak" or "bill" of Char's helmet is more of a V while the safety helmet we have is more of a U.
STEP 3: Draw a V. Make sure you find the center point.

STEP4: Following the mark you've made, saw the bill. You don't have to use too much force when sawing.


STEP5: Sand the rough edges of the sawed bill.

Step 6:Using this reference photo, draw the helmet's "back arc" (sorry we don't know how else to call it) on a pattern paper. Cut and paste it on your helmet to see if it fits and if it's the right length on you.
STEP7: Once you've finalized the pattern, trace it on your illustration board and cut.

STEP8: Then, screw the board on your helmet.
If you want to have that slightly arc effect at the bottom, cut a triangle then bent it outwards a little bit. Cover it up with duct tape.

STEP9: Apply putty to cover the screws and to make the helmet and board look as if they're one piece. By the way, please don't forget to wear mask. The putty smell can be really strong.
STEP10: Let the putty dry.
STEP11: When it's dry, the surface will be very uneven. So sand it.

It doesn't have to look smooth but it has to FEEL smooth. If after sanding and you still notice hollow parts, just cover the small holes with putty. Dry then sand again.
STEP12: Paint it with surface primer. You may hand-paint if you want but Naldo used air-brush. It's way faster. Then wait for it to dry.
STEP13: Make the W. We won't be giving instructions on how to do it since it's really easy.
STEP 14: After you're done with the W, attach it to the helmet. There are so many ways, you can double tape, glue or screw it. It really depends on you.

STEP15: Spray Paint.
STEP16: Let it dry and voila!
